Overview

Set behind double gates on nearly two acres in one of Beverly Hills' most private enclaves, this newly reimagined modern barn-style estate is the epitome of intentional design and immersive luxury. Completed in 2023 by NOBEL Design and Architecture Studio, the residence spans over 16,000 SF and is defined by rich textures, warm natural elements, and a sense of effortless flow throughout. An irreplicable 22-foot glass pivot door opens to a double-height foyer wrapped in Italian veneer paneling and silver roots marble flooring, while curved brass panels lead gracefully up a staircase with hand-stitched leather railings. Blackened steel-framed windows drench the home in natural light and offer sight-lines to three sprawling grassy backyards, creating a seamless indoor-outdoor connection.Every surface throughout the home is one-of-a-kind, with stone, marble, and brass details integrated into every elementfrom the 3D ribbed stone vanities in the hidden powder rooms to the custom shelving and backlit stone centerpiece fireplace in the formal living area. The kitchen is a masterwork of symmetry and sculptural function, featuring Poliform cabinetry, dual marble islands, Gaggenau appliances, hidden refrigeration, and a cantilevered breakfast bar. Just beyond, the formal dining room is anchored by a dramatic wine cellar wall, while the adjacent family room, framed by custom stonework and a sculptural hearth, opens directly to the grounds. A secondary primary suite on the main level offers a tranquil retreat with its own private patio, lounge, and fully appointed dressing room.Upstairs, the primary wing is a sanctuary unto itself, where plaster walls, Rimadesio closets, and an Antonio Lupi colored glass tub set the tone for quiet refinement. Pivot doors feature custom alligator brass handles, and dual patios overlook the manicured front and rear gardens. Across the upper level, three guest bedroomsincluding a children's wing with a connected loft and skylightsoffer both intimacy and whimsy, while multiple reading nooks and built-in leather cabinetry enhance the home's bespoke amenities.Outside, the estate is equally compelling. The 60-foot knife-edge pool sits gracefully within a natural, tree-framed setting, flanked by fire pits, terraced entertaining spaces, and a sprawling lawn. A dining pavilion lit by three bespoke chandeliers seats up to 30 guests beside the outdoor kitchen and BBQ area. A downstairs maid's room and a three-car garage outfitted with stainless steel cabinetry complete the main residence, while a subterranean 10-car garageengineered to accommodate up to 20 vehicles with liftsoffers unparalleled capacity. A long, double-gated drive leads to an expansive paved motor court, offering total parking for over 30 vehicles and equipped with dual Tesla chargers.Every inch of the property reflects thoughtful craftsmanship, restraint, and a devotion to form and function, making it one of the most compelling compounds on the market today.
